Mercedes officially confirm Lowe exit

©Mercedes Mercedes-AMG Petronas Motorsport has confirmed that following three and a half very succesful years, Paddy Lowe will be leaving. The world championship outfit has announced that Lowe has now begun a period of gardening leave, the duration of which is still not known. In the short term, the teams technical organisation will continue to operate under the leadership of senior directors Also Costa (Engineering Director), Mark Ellis (Performance Director), Rob Thomas (Chief Operating Officer) and Geoff Willis (Technology Director).
